About the Role
Foster Service Centre, a leading automotive repair and maintenance provider, is seeking an experienced Light Vehicle Mechanic to join our dedicated team in Foster, VIC. In this full-time or part-time position, you will be responsible for the diagnosis, repair, and maintenance of a variety of light vehicles, ensuring our customers receive the highest quality service.

What You'll Be Doing
Fitting out vehicles with Ironman 4x4 accessories.
- Working on a large range of car and 4x4 vehicles—all makes and models.
- Performing routine maintenance and repairs on light vehicles, including oil changes, brake inspections, and diagnostic checks.
- Diagnosing and repairing mechanical and electronic issues using advanced diagnostic equipment.
- Providing exceptional customer service by communicating effectively with clients and addressing their concerns.
- Working as part of a team to efficiently complete the day's tasks.
What We're Looking For
- Cert 3 qualified mechanic but also open to a competent 3rd or 4th year apprentice.
- Strong technical knowledge and expertise in the diagnosis and repair of a wide range of vehicles.
- Reliable with a strong work ethic and a positive attitude.
- Commitment to providing high-quality customer service.
- Effective commun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
- Forklift license is advantageous.
- Knowledge of tools and equipment required to conduct all repairs is a must.
